package gov.sandia.cognition.learning.function.categorization;
import gov.sandia.cognition.util.AbstractCloneableSerializable;
import java.util.Arrays;
import java.util.Collections;
import java.util.Set;
import java.util.TreeSet;
/**
* The {@code AbstractBinaryCategorizer} implements the commonality of
* the {@code BinaryCategorizer}, holding the collection of possible
* values.
*
* @param <InputType> The categorizer input type.
* @author Justin Basilico
* @since 2.0
*/
public abstract class AbstractBinaryCategorizer<InputType>
extends AbstractCloneableSerializable
implements BinaryCategorizer<InputType>
{
/** The possible categories for a binary categorizer. */
public static final Set<Boolean> BINARY_CATEGORIES =
Collections.unmodifiableSet(new TreeSet<Boolean>(
Arrays.asList(Boolean.TRUE, Boolean.FALSE)));
/**
* Creates a new {@code AbstractBinaryCategorizer}.
*/
public AbstractBinaryCategorizer()
{
super();
}
public Set<Boolean> getCategories()
{
return BINARY_CATEGORIES;
}
}
